A political analyst has criticised the NPA's decision to not pursue corruption charges against President Jacob Zuma.

Yesterday the National Prosecuting Authority announced that it would appeal a high court ruling in the so-called spy tapes saga.

Last month the North Gauteng High Court ordered the NPA to review its 2009 decision to drop the nearly 800 corruption charges against Zuma. The NPA, however believes that a higher court will have a different finding. Zuma has also lodged an appeal against the High Court ruling.

Amanda Gouws believes this is another delaying tactic ahead of the local government elections.

Gouws adds that the NPA's decision confirms that they are biased.
